wwfl.net
当前位置:首页 >> python 获取模块名称 >>

python 获取模块名称

有3种方法。 1、help() 一般help里面都包含了详细的说明,包含各种类。不过不一定都有。 2、python自带的帮助(http server)那个,找到那个累,会自动提取,上面是帮助内容,下面是所有的类和方法。如果需要程序,就参考那个的源代码。 3、把py...

首先通过一个例子来看一下本文中可能用到的对象和相关概念。 #coding: UTF-8 import sys # 模块,sys指向这个模块对象 import inspect def foo(): pass # 函数,foo指向这个函数对象 class Cat(object): # 类,Cat指向这个类对象 def __init__(s...

import importlibm=importlib.import_module("5")print m.a--------------------5.py 里面内容a=123

一:用C API为Python写C语言函数,以方便Python中调用 1. 首先实现一个特定原型的函数,用Python C API来实现的话,所有函数必须是这种原型。必须是类似这样的 PyObject *Fun(PyObject *self, PyObject *args) self应该是在用类的时候才会用到

1import a_module 2print a_module.__file__ 上述代码将范围 .pyc 文件被加载的路径,如果需要跨平台解决方案,可用下面代码: 1import os 2path =os.path.dirname(amodule.__file__) ~如果你认可我的回答,请及时点击【采纳为满意回答】按钮 ~~...

python中所有的内置模块都是小写的,tkinter就是python的内置gui接口,所以小写可以执行。 如果不是标准内置模块,要import的话,文件就要在python的搜索路径的中,查看搜素路径 sys.path 查看是否在默认搜索路径中

dy_module_name = "sys"a = __import__(dy_module_name )from a import XXX

类似这样的代码 import a_module import os path =os.path.dirname(amodule.__file__) print path 比如在我的计算机上执行这样的结果。 john@john-desktop:~$ pythonPython 2.7.6 (default, Mar 22 2014, 22:59:56) [GCC 4.8.2] on linux2Type "...

说模块太遥远了。 来个简单的。 新建一个python文件func.py 内容如下 def myprint(x): print x 再新建一个python文件1.py 内容如下: import func func.myprint("ok") 1.py这个文件 import 了func这个文件,然后通过func.myprint调用了func中的函数

import之后重命名: 如:a 和 b 中都有 同名的 xxx 函数,导入之后 分别重命名为 name_1、name_2 from a import xxx as name_1 from b import xxx as name_2

网站首页 | 网站地图
All rights reserved Powered by www.wwfl.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com